Whereas the existing definition as regards companies
includes a requirement that the majority of directors
actively participating in the direction of the company
must be Commonwealth citizens ordinarily resident in Hong
Kong, the Bill amends this to take account of the new
residential requirements for individuals, and also repeals
the reference to Commonwealth citizens. This latter
reference is no longer appropriate.
